WebSep 6, 2024 · Force restart your iPhone 6s or iPhone SE. Press and hold the Sleep/Wake + Home buttons simultaneously. When the Apple logo appears, release both buttons. Close all apps and Disable Background App Refresh If you are unsure which app is causing the problem, consider closing all apps or disabling the Background app refresh. Step 1: Connect the iPhone to the computer using USB cables and then open iTunes. Step 2: Click on the iPhone when it appears in iTunes and then click "Summary". Step 3: Click "Back Up Now" to begin a manual backup of the device.
